Official task objective

To determine the applicant exhibits satisfactory knowledge, risk management, and skills associated with performing basic flight maneuvers solely by reference to instruments.

What the ACS code means

  • IP identifies the ACS standard family used for this Instrument Rating Powered Lift document.
  • IV identifies Flight by Reference to Instruments, the Area of Operation.
  • A identifies Instrument Flight, the Task within that Area.
  • K, R, and S identify knowledge, risk-management, and skill elements. The number selects the item; a trailing lowercase letter identifies a listed sub-element.

IP.IV.A.S1Maintain altitude ±100 feet during level flight, selected headings ±10°, airspeed ±10 knots, and bank angles ±5° during turns.Describe the procedure, interpretation, or decision process that can be discussed during an oral. Physical aircraft performance remains part of the practical test.
